I wouldn't come to a foosball forum and expect to get a non-bias opinion about which you should get. Is your friend offering up a Tornado? If its not a Tornado it is probably not worth the $300. Other high end tables are fairly rare in the US. Harvard and other brands may be $500 new but certainly are not worth the investment and will not hold their value... sellers usually ask $100 on craigslist. Get foosball... not even close. Get a used Tornado... probably be at least $500 used depending on the model but its worth it vs a cheapo table.
